What is Agile Security?

Agile Security refers to the integration of security practices within agile software development processes. Instead of treating security as a final phase, Agile Security embeds security considerations throughout iterative development cycles, enabling teams to identify and address vulnerabilities early. This approach promotes collaboration between developers, security professionals, and other stakeholders, ensuring that security is continuously improved alongside product features. As a result, organizations can respond more quickly to emerging threats and reduce the risk of security issues going undetected until late in the project.

How does an Agile Security professional collaborate with development teams to integrate security into the software development lifecycle?

An Agile Security professional works closely with development teams by participating in sprint planning, daily stand-ups, and retrospectives to ensure security considerations are embedded from the outset. They provide ongoing guidance, conduct security reviews, and help identify risks early in the process. By integrating security tools and automated testing into CI/CD pipelines, they foster a culture where security becomes a shared responsibility, not a final checkpoint. This collaborative approach helps balance speed and safety, enabling teams to deliver secure software efficiently.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Agile Security professional,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Agile Security professional, you need a solid understanding of cybersecurity principles, risk management, and Agile methodologies, often backed by a degree in information security or computer science and relevant certifications like CISSP or CISM. Familiarity with security tools such as SIEM platforms, vulnerability scanners, and Agile project management software (e.g., Jira) is typically required. Excellent collaboration, adaptability, and communication skills are crucial for integrating security into fast-paced development cycles and fostering a security-first mindset within teams. These competencies ensure that security is proactively embedded into agile processes, reducing risks while maintaining development speed.

Agile Security focuses on integrating security practices within agile development teams, emphasizing collaboration and iterative risk management. Security Analysts primarily monitor, analyze, and respond to security threats. While both roles require security certifications and work in tech environments, Agile Security emphasizes proactive security integration during development, whereas Security Analysts focus on threat detection and incident response.
